Beautify, minify, and validate your Vue.js code with our powerful online formatter. Perfect for developers who want clean, readable Vue components.
Transform messy Vue code into beautifully formatted, readable components with proper indentation and structure.
Format your Vue.js code in milliseconds with our optimized formatting engine designed for performance.
Your code never leaves your browser. All processing happens locally for maximum security and privacy.
In the world of modern web development, Vue.js has emerged as one of the most popular JavaScript frameworks for building user interfaces. As projects grow in complexity, maintaining clean, well-formatted code becomes increasingly important. Our Vue Formatter tool addresses this need by providing developers with a powerful, easy-to-use solution for beautifying, minifying, and validating Vue.js code.
Vue.js is a progressive JavaScript framework for building user interfaces. Unlike other monolithic frameworks, Vue is designed from the ground up to be incrementally adoptable. The core library focuses on the view layer only, making it easy to pick up and integrate with other libraries or existing projects.
Vue.js uses a component-based architecture where each component consists of three main parts:
Maintaining consistent code formatting is crucial for team collaboration and long-term project maintainability. Here are the key benefits of using our Vue Formatter tool:
| Benefit | Description |
|---|---|
| Improved Readability | Properly formatted code is easier to read, understand, and debug. |
| Enhanced Collaboration | Consistent formatting standards make it easier for teams to work together. |
| Faster Onboarding | New team members can quickly understand the codebase structure. |
| Error Reduction | Well-formatted code reduces the likelihood of syntax errors. |
| Professional Quality | Clean code reflects professionalism and attention to detail. |
Our Vue Formatter tool is built with modern web technologies to provide a seamless user experience. Here's a breakdown of how it works under the hood:
Our tool goes beyond basic formatting to provide a comprehensive solution for Vue.js developers:
To get the most out of our Vue Formatter tool, consider these best practices:
| Practice | Explanation |
|---|---|
| Consistent Indentation | Use either spaces or tabs consistently throughout your project (we recommend 2 spaces). |
| Attribute Ordering | Place attributes in a logical order (e.g., id, class, then event handlers). |
| Component Naming | Use PascalCase for component names and kebab-case for element references. |
| Data Property Organization | Group related data properties and separate them with blank lines for readability. |
| Method Grouping | Organize methods by functionality and add comments to explain complex logic. |
For experienced Vue developers, our formatter supports advanced features:
Using our Vue Formatter is incredibly simple:
If you encounter problems while using our Vue Formatter, try these solutions:
Compared to other formatting tools, our Vue Formatter offers several advantages:
| Feature | Our Tool | Competitors |
|---|---|---|
| Vue-Specific Formatting | ✅ Yes | ❌ Limited |
| Browser-Based Processing | ✅ Yes | ❌ Requires Upload |
| Real-Time Formatting | ✅ Yes | ⏳ Delayed |
| No Registration Required | ✅ Yes | ❌ Required |
| Free to Use | ✅ Yes | 💰 Paid Plans |
We're continuously improving our Vue Formatter to meet the evolving needs of the Vue.js community. Planned enhancements include:
Whether you're a beginner learning Vue.js or an experienced developer working on complex applications, our Vue Formatter tool is designed to help you maintain clean, professional code. Try it today and see the difference it makes in your development workflow!
FreeMediaTools